Toggle1. Booking.com

Best For: All-in-one hotel, flight, and car rental bookings
Overview:
When it comes to online travel booking, Booking.com stands tall as one of the most trusted and widely used platforms in the world. Established in 1996, the platform has evolved into a complete travel solution, offering not only accommodation options but also flights, car rentals, airport taxis, and local attractions all under one digital roof.
With over 28 million listings across 220+ countries and territories, Booking.com caters to every kind of traveler whether you’re looking for a luxury resort, a budget-friendly apartment, or a unique boutique stay. Its interface is intuitive, multilingual, and mobile-friendly, allowing travelers to browse, compare, and book seamlessly from anywhere in the world.
Booking.com also takes pride in its transparent pricing, flexible cancellation policies, and verified guest reviews, which help users make informed decisions. Its app integrates travel details in one place, including booking confirmations, customer support chat, and destination guides ensuring a stress-free experience from start to finish.

5. Skyscanner

Best For: Finding Cheap Flights & Flexible Travel Planning
Overview:
When it comes to finding the best flight deals, Skyscanner remains one of the most trusted names in the travel industry. Founded in 2003, this Scotland-based platform has grown into a global travel search engine used by millions of travelers every month to compare flights, hotels, and car rentals all in one place.
Unlike many booking sites, Skyscanner doesn’t sell tickets directly. Instead, it aggregates real-time data from hundreds of airlines, online travel agencies, and booking platforms to show travelers the lowest fares available. Its transparent and flexible search tools make it easy to explore destinations based on your budget, preferred dates, or even spontaneous adventures.
Whether you’re planning a last-minute getaway or a long international trip, Skyscanner’s intuitive interface and powerful filters help users find flights quickly, compare routes efficiently, and track prices effortlessly all without hidden fees.

7. Hopper

Best For: Predicting Flight and Hotel Prices
Overview:
Hopper is a cutting-edge travel app that uses AI and advanced data analytics to help travelers find the best time to book flights and hotels. By analyzing billions of flight price data points, Hopper can predict fare trends up to 12 months in advance, allowing users to save significant amounts on travel.
Its predictive algorithms give travelers confidence in timing their bookings, reducing stress and uncertainty when planning trips. In addition to flights, Hopper also covers hotel bookings, making it a comprehensive price-optimization tool.
